Top Features to Look for in Quality Jumper Cables


Introduction: The Importance of Quality Jumper Cables


When it comes to maintaining your vehicle, having a reliable set of jumper cables can make all the difference in an emergency situation. Whether your battery is dead due to cold weather, leaving your lights on, or any other reason, quality jumper cables can help you get back on the road quickly and safely. This guide highlights the top features to look for in jumper cables, enabling you to make an informed decision and avoid potential hazards.

The Anatomy of Jumper Cables


Before diving into the specific features, it’s essential to understand the basic components of jumper cables. Jumper cables typically consist of two main parts: the **cabling** itself and the **clamps** that connect to the battery terminals.

What Makes Up the Cables?


The cables usually come in two different gauges, measured in AWG (American Wire Gauge). A lower AWG number indicates a thicker wire, which can carry more current.

Understanding Wire Gauge


- **Thicker Cables (Lower AWG)**: These can handle more electricity, making them ideal for jump-starting larger vehicles like trucks and SUVs.
- **Thinner Cables (Higher AWG)**: These are generally lighter and easier to handle, but may not be suitable for larger engines.

Essential Features to Look for in Quality Jumper Cables


1. Cable Length: Finding the Perfect Fit


The length of your jumper cables can significantly affect their usability. Typically, jumper cables range from **12 to 30 feet**.

Benefits of Longer Cables


- **Easier Access**: Longer cables can reach batteries that are positioned further apart, especially in larger vehicles or awkward parking situations.
- **Flexibility**: They allow for more room to maneuver, reducing strain on the cables during the jump-starting process.

2. Wire Thickness: The Right Gauge


As mentioned earlier, the thickness of the wire plays a crucial role in the efficiency of jumper cables. Look for cables with a gauge of **either 4 AWG or 6 AWG** for optimal performance.

Why Gauge Matters


- **Current Carrying Capacity**: Thicker wires can handle more amperage, allowing for a quicker and more effective jump-start.
- **Resistance**: Thicker cables have lower electrical resistance, which means less energy is lost during the jump-starting process.

3. Clamp Design: A Strong Connection


The clamps are the critical link between your jumper cables and the battery terminals. Quality clamps ensure a secure connection, which is vital for an effective jump-start.

Types of Clamps


- **Standard Clamps**: These are the most common type and often feature a spring-loaded design for a tight grip.
- **Heavy-Duty Clamps**: Look for clamps made from high-quality materials, such as copper or brass, which provide better conductivity and resistance to corrosion.

4. Insulation: Safety First


The insulation around the cables protects against electrical shocks and short circuits. Quality jumper cables should feature durable and flexible insulation.

Benefits of Good Insulation


- **Weather Resistance**: High-quality insulation can withstand extreme temperatures, preventing cracking or breaking in colder climates.
- **Durability**: Strong insulation increases the lifespan of the cables, making them a worthwhile investment.

5. Tangle-Free Design: Ease of Use


Jumper cables can often become tangled when stored improperly. A tangle-free design, such as flat cables or those with integrated storage solutions, can simplify the process.

Why Tangle-Free Matters


- **Quick Access**: You can quickly pull out the cables when needed without wrestling with knots and twists.
- **Convenience**: Simplifies the storage and retrieval process, encouraging you to keep them handy in your vehicle.

6. Carrying Case: Organizational Ease


Many jumper cables come with a carrying case, which is an added convenience. A good case can protect your cables and keep them organized.

Advantages of a Carrying Case


- **Protection**: Keeps cables safe from damage during transport.
- **Storage**: Helps prevent tangling and provides a designated spot to find your cables quickly.

7. Amperage Rating: Power Matters


The amperage rating indicates the amount of power the jumper cables can transfer. Look for cables rated **at least 400 amps**, with **1000 amps** being ideal for larger vehicles.

Why Amperage is Critical


- **Quick Start**: A higher amperage can jump-start your vehicle quicker, getting you back on the road sooner.
- **Versatility**: Higher-rated cables can also safely jump-start a wider variety of vehicles.

8. Brand Reputation: Trustworthy Manufacturers


Choosing a reputable brand can provide peace of mind when selecting jumper cables. Brands with a history of quality products are more likely to offer reliable and durable options.

How to Choose the Right Brand


- **Customer Reviews**: Look for products with positive feedback from previous buyers to gauge performance and reliability.
- **Warranty**: A good warranty can indicate manufacturer confidence in their product quality.

Maintenance Tips for Your Jumper Cables


To ensure that your jumper cables remain in optimal condition, follow these maintenance tips:

1. Regular Inspection


Periodically check your cables for any signs of wear and tear, including frayed wires or rusted clamps.

2. Clean the Clamps


Keep the clamps clean and free from corrosion. A simple wipe with a cloth or a dedicated cleaning solution can help maintain conductivity.

3. Proper Storage


Store your cables in a cool, dry place, preferably in their carrying case, to prevent damage and tangling.

Frequently Asked Questions (FAQs)


1. How do I know which jumper cables are right for my vehicle?


Choose cables with a thickness of at least **4 AWG** for larger vehicles, while **6 AWG** is suitable for smaller cars. Always check the amperage rating.

2. Can I use any jumper cables on my car?


While most jumper cables are compatible, ensure that they are rated for your vehicle size and battery type for effective use.

3. How do I safely use jumper cables?


Follow the correct sequence: connect the positive cable to the dead battery first, then the live battery, followed by the negative cable to the live battery, and lastly to a grounded point on the dead vehicle.

4. Are thicker jumper cables always better?


Generally, yes. Thicker cables (lower AWG) can handle more power and provide quicker starts, but consider the type of vehicle you own.

5. What should I do if my jumper cables are damaged?


Replace them immediately to avoid safety hazards. Damaged cables can lead to electrical shorts or fires.
